Is Surgery the Best Option for ACL Injuries?

The New York Times has a good health blog that covers lots of topics.  Earlier this month they posted an interesting story about a study published in the New England Journal of Medicine.  The study examined whether surgery or physical rehabilitation is the best treatment for ACL injuries.

From the Times’ blog:

The findings suggest, the authors concluded, that “more than half the A.C.L. reconstructions” currently being conducted on injured knees “could be avoided without adversely affecting outcomes.”
